人工智能增强了对年轻人年龄和性别分类的心电图分析

概括
机器学习模型从儿童和青少年的心电图 (ECG) 数据准确预测年龄和性别. 这有助于制定新的儿科心电图标准,以改善临床分析.

背景情况:
- 电心电图 (ECG) 值显示出显著的年龄和性别差异,特别是在儿科患者群体中.
- 现有的特定于年龄和性别的ECG标准可能无法完全捕捉复杂的关系,并且在机器学习 (ML) 应用中未得到充分利用.
- 使用ML的自动心电图分析提高了临床准确性,但儿科研究很少.
研究的目的:
- 使用机器学习 (ML) 建模,为儿科心电图 (ECG) 制定特定年龄和性别的标准.
- 提高儿童和青少年自动化心电图分析的准确性.
- 调查ML在建立新的儿科心电图参考范围中的实用性.
主要方法:
- 分析了29408个精心策划的休息12心电图,这些心电图来自0-21岁的健康个体.
- 利用了177个数字化的心电图变量与各种ML模型,包括回归,分类和半监督的神经网络.
- 在重复的火车测试分割中使用F1分数,AUROC和混矩阵评估模型性能.
主要成果:
- 支持矢量机 (SVM) 在建模年龄和性别方面表现出最高的准确性.
- 主要的预测性心电图特征包括心率,PR间隔,QRS持续时间和T波幅度.
- 在青少年中,SVM在年龄组分类方面达到94%的准确性 (允许错误分类) 和高F1得分 (0.91) 和AUROC (0.95) 在性别分类方面.
结论:
- 监督ML模型有效捕捉与年龄和性别相关的生理心电图变化,优于半监督方法,特别是在较小的子组中.
- 这些发现支持为儿科心脏病研究和临床实践创建特定于年龄和性别的ML增强的ECG标准.
- 这项研究突出了ML在细化儿科心电图解释诊断标准方面的潜力.

Correlation between ECG and Cardiac Cycle
11.6K
The electrical signals recorded on an electrocardiogram (ECG) occur before the mechanical processes of contraction and relaxation during the cardiac cycle.
A cardiac action potential originates in the SA node and spreads throughout the atria and the AV node in approximately 0.03 seconds. This results in the P wave in an ECG and triggers atrial contraction.
